On our trip heading East we decided to get off the Interstate for awhile and take a more scenic route. Got on highway 60 out of Phoenix through the mountains and were rewarded with some beautiful vistas across the Salt River Canyon.
It was a wonderful drive and enjoyed the historic little mining towns from the 1880's.
Got back on Interstate 40 (the old route 66) at the Petrified Forest and Painted Desert National Park. We enjoyed the visit and especially the film on the history and highlights of the park.
We arrived in Albuquerque late but the sight of all the twinkling lights of the city was beautiful!
